Mickey Mouse Clubhouse
Toy packaging designed at Fisher-Price in collaboration with Disney Junior to promote the television show Mickey Mouse Clubhouse. On the show, Mickey and his pals play with gizmos and gears to invent handy devices as they go on new adventures together, which helps children learn about math, shapes, patterns, and numbers. This is reflected in the packaging through fun gear icons, bright primary colors, and subtle puzzle patterns. In addition to the layout design, I also art directed all packaging photography and product illustrations to highlight all features of the product.
